Chapter 1335 1246: True Cultivation

The deaths of the two Demon Venerables, like those of the two gray-haired old women earlier, were completely unclear to anyone present.

However, this time everyone gained some insight as they witnessed Wang Yan appearing before the two at the moment of their deaths.

Therefore, if the guess is correct, it should be Wang Yan who killed these two Demon Venerables.

In other words, the ordinary person they had looked down upon should actually be the real Demon Wolf King.

Realizing this, all the Demon Venerables were a bit stunned.

By this time, six Demon Venerables had died before they figured out who the real Demon Wolf King was, which was quite a hefty price to pay.

At this moment, the most infuriated was Li Ji.

In just a short moment, he witnessed three of his clan's disciples die at his feet, and he was entirely powerless.

As the strongest Demon Cultivator in the Li Clan besides Li Si, his reputation was truly ruined today; how would he ever reestablish himself in the Great Qin Empire?

Thinking of this, Li Ji turned his head towards Li Fei and angrily said, "You fool, reporting false military information, what is your crime?"

Li Fei, merely a minor Governor in ********, was so frightened by Li Ji's questioning that he immediately fell to the ground with a "thump."

Despite being on his knees, Li Fei's mind was in a turmoil, continuously pondering.

"Is it really my fault?"

"Yes, I thought that the groom was the Demon Wolf King, perhaps that was my mistake."

"But it wasn't just me; didn't everyone have the same misunderstanding earlier?"

"Who could have guessed that this young man in white robes was the Demon Wolf King?"

...

As Li Fei was pondering, he heard Li Ji angrily say, "Li Fei is unforgivable. Bring him the clan's punishment, kill!"

Upon realizing that Li Ji intended to have him killed, Li Fei finally understood and shouted in panic, "Grand General, it's not my fault; didn't you also fail to see who the Demon Wolf King was just now?"

Had Li Fei not spoken, things might have been different, but as soon as he said these words, Li Ji's face turned livid, eyes blazing with anger, and he shouted repeatedly, "Kill, kill, execute him."

The nearby Demon Venerables all knew that Li Fei had truly angered Li Ji this time and dared not hesitate any longer. At once, a Demon Venerable rushed forward and killed Li Fei with a single palm strike.

Even in death, Li Fei never understood that it was his own words that hastened his demise.

After executing Li Fei the scapegoat, Li Ji finally calmed down a bit. He looked up at Wang Yan and said, "Demon Wolf King, you sure know how to hide. You only show yourself now; who exactly are you? Why have I never heard of someone like you?"

As he posed this question, Li Ji even felt the inclination to reconcile with Wang Yan. He wanted to learn about Wang Yan's background, just in case there were one or two people in Wang Yan's family that Li Ji knew; he could then find a way to de-escalate and say, "I'm quite familiar with so-and-so; for their sake, I'll spare you for now."

Although Wang Yan had killed so many from the Li Clan, Li Ji was utterly in the dark about Wang Yan's roots.

Therefore, it was best to avoid this battle if possible.

Once Wang Yan's background was clear, Li Ji would make further plans.

However, Wang Yan's expression was icy, seemingly oblivious to Li Ji's intentions, and he coldly said, "Have you all listened to the words I said a few days ago?"

Despite seeing Wang Yan's cold demeanor, Li Ji, having warmed up to him, was met with indifference but still patiently replied, "What words might the Demon Wolf King have uttered?"

"Wherever the Demon Wolf King passes, all must kneel, or else face death! Ever since I arrived, you've been standing there; do you wish to die?"

Hearing this, Li Ji's face flushed with rage, clenching his teeth.

He had just courteously inquired of Wang Yan and was met with such words in return.

This Demon Wolf King truly does not know the height of the sky, completely disregarding me, the Grand General.

Li Ji shouted furiously, "Demon Wolf King, you're truly arrogant; do you not know who I, Grand General Li Ji, am?"

The name Li Ji was renowned throughout the Great Qin Empire, known to all.

Usually, Li Ji didn't even need to make an appearance, merely mentioning his name would immediately subdue everyone.

However, today, Li Ji came in person, yet Wang Yan gave him no face at all.

Seeing Wang Yan repeatedly disregard him, Li Ji could no longer maintain his composure and, infuriated, laughed and said, "Haha, it seems I've been out of the limelight too long; the younger generation has almost forgotten me. But that's perfect; today I'll use the Demon Wolf King's head to reassert my authority."

With that said, Li Ji took a step forward, standing before Wang Yan.

Seeing that Li Ji was really about to make a move, the morale of the Li Family's army immediately surged.

Although Li Si was the highest cultivator in the Li Family, Li Si was as elusive as a Divine Dragon, so rare to see that the disciples had scarcely seen him, and even among the twenty-odd Demon Venerables of the Li Family, none had seen Li Si in decades.

Therefore, in their eyes, it was Li Ji who was truly the top figure of the Li Family.

As long as Li Ji took action, there weren't many in the entire Great Qin Empire who could withstand a single strike from Li Ji.

The Demon Venerables immediately began shouting loudly, "The Grand General is invincible."

"The Grand General is unbeatable."

With the Demon Venerables' loud shouts, tens of thousands of disciples behind them also began shouting.

The overwhelming noise boosted Li Ji's morale, and he looked at Wang Yan, saying, "Demon Wolf King, now let me see your true cultivation. If you're in the Demigod Realm, I'll surrender at once; otherwise, you will only face death."

With that said, Li Ji's body swayed as the cultivation of Great Perfection Demon Venerable erupted, soaring to the heavens.

This formidable cultivation was like a towering mountain, pressing down on Wang Yan.

The Great Perfection Demon Venerable's cultivation was indeed powerful, and facing it, Wang Yan couldn't help but step back half a step.

Finding it unavoidable, Wang Yan's shoulders shook, and the High-Tier Demon Venerable's cultivation burst forth from his body, blocking Li Ji's cultivation in front, preventing him from retreating further.

In this way, Wang Yan's cultivation finally became evident.

Upon seeing Wang Yan's cultivation as High-Tier Demon Venerable, Li Ji was initially stunned, then his eyes widened in disbelief, "You...you're actually a High-Tier Demon Venerable?"

After a moment of blankness, Li Ji began to laugh maniacally, "Haha, to think the great Demon Wolf King is merely a High-Tier Demon Venerable; had I known, I wouldn't have troubled myself so much."

Li Ji laughed almost uncontrollably, bending over in mirth, even to the point of tears.

Finally managing to stop laughing, Li Ji wiped his tears, a trace of arrogance flashing in his eyes, coldly saying, "Then, let me end your life with one move."
